California Man Arrested for Alleged Drug Distribution in Sheridan

The Sheridan Police Department on Wednesday received a report of potential drug sales at a residence in Sheridan. During the investigation, a male subject from California was identified as a supplier of methamphetamine from a local motel. According to a media release from the SPD, the suspect was contacted and refused to speak to law enforcement about the investigation.

A search warrant on the suspect’s motel room resulted in the seizure of approximately six ounces of methamphetamine and 11 grams of heroin. The suspect was identified as Kishan Sangha, from Fresno, California. Sangha was arrested and is being charged with two counts of Felony Possession of a Controlled Substance With Intent to Deliver. He is currently incarcerated in the Sheridan County Detention Center.
